Welcome to Nepal! Upon your arrival in Kathmandu, spend the morning exploring the ancient temples and vibrant streets of Durbar Square. In the afternoon, visit the Garden of Dreams, a peaceful oasis in the heart of the city. As the evening sets in, indulge in traditional Nepalese cuisine at one of the local restaurants.
Start your day with a scenic flight to Pokhara, a city known for its breathtaking mountain views and serene lakes. In the morning, embark on a peaceful boat ride on Phewa Lake and visit the beautiful Tal Barahi Temple. Afternoon can be spent exploring the International Mountain Museum and enjoying the stunning views of the Annapurna Range. Wrap up the day with a leisurely stroll along Lakeside, filled with shops, cafes, and restaurants.
Today, head to Chitwan National Park, a UNESCO World Heritage Site and home to diverse wildlife. Start your morning with an exciting jungle safari where you might spot elephants, tigers, and rhinos. In the afternoon, visit the Tharu Cultural Museum to learn about the indigenous Tharu community's rich heritage. Enjoy a traditional Tharu dance performance in the evening.
Wake up early and travel to Nagarkot, a hill station known for its panoramic views of the Himalayas and stunning sunrise. In the morning, hike to the Nagarkot View Tower and witness the breathtaking sunrise over the snow-capped mountains. Afterward, explore the surrounding countryside and visit the ancient Changunarayan Temple. In the evening, relax and enjoy the peaceful atmosphere of Nagarkot.
Today, visit the ancient city of Bhaktapur, famous for its exquisite architecture and cultural heritage. In the morning, explore the UNESCO World Heritage Site of Bhaktapur Durbar Square, filled with palaces, temples, and traditional Newari architecture. In the afternoon, wander through the narrow streets of Bhaktapur and admire the intricate woodcarvings. Don't miss trying some delicious local sweets like "juju dhau" (King Curd) before heading back to Kathmandu.
On your final day, explore the highlights of Kathmandu. Begin with a visit to the sacred Buddhist stupa of Boudhanath, where you can join the locals in circumambulating the magnificent structure. In the afternoon, discover the rich history and spirituality of the famous Hindu temple, Pashupatinath. End your day with a visit to Swayambhunath, also known as the Monkey Temple, offering panoramic views of the city.
For those looking to discover off the beaten path attractions, a visit to the peaceful town of Bandipur is highly recommended. This charming hilltop settlement offers stunning views of the Himalayas and a glimpse into traditional Newari culture. Families can enjoy exploring the narrow streets lined with beautifully preserved old houses, visiting the local temples, and indulging in authentic Newari cuisine. Bandipur is a hidden gem loved by locals and the perfect destination for a peaceful retreat away from the bustling cities.
